Understanding the 3 Goal Rule: How Setting Clear Objectives Enhances Focus and Motivation
Setting goals is kind of like having a map when you’re headed on a road trip. It gives you direction and something to aim for. Ever hear of the 3 Goal Rule? This approach is all about keeping your objectives clear, manageable, and focused. When you have specific goals, it can really boost your focus and motivation.
So, let’s break it down a bit. The idea is pretty simple: instead of loading yourself with a hundred goals, you pick just three main ones at a time. Think of it as clearing the clutter in your mind so you can concentrate on what matters most.
- Clarity: Having three clear goals helps you understand exactly what you’re working towards. Imagine trying to juggle five balls while riding a bike – it’s messy! But if you focus on just three balls, you might actually ride that bike without falling over.
- Motivation: When you know what’s important, it’s easier to stay pumped up about getting there. Let’s say one of your goals is to read five books this month—every time you complete one, that sense of achievement drives you to tackle the next.
- Focus: With fewer distractions, your attention sharpens. If you’ve ever played an intense video game, you’ll know that focusing on completing just one level at a time leads to success, rather than spreading yourself thin across multiple levels and getting frustrated.
There’s this cool example from my own life. A couple of years back, I decided I wanted to improve my fitness and mental health. Instead of saying “I want to get fit,” “I want to lose weight,” or “I should meditate more,” I narrowed my focus down to three things: run twice a week, meditate daily for ten minutes, and cook healthy dinners at least four times weekly. Those clear objectives kept me excited each day because I could see real progress.
But here’s the thing: don’t overwhelm yourself by changing your goals too often or taking on too much at once. If something isn’t working out after giving it a fair shot—like running every day instead of twice—don’t hesitate to adjust your plans! Flexibility is important.

5 Key Reasons Why Focus is Essential for Personal and Professional Success
Alright, let’s get into this whole focus thing. You might be asking yourself, “Why is it such a big deal?” Well, the truth is that having a clear focus can seriously change the game—both in your personal life and your career. Here are some key reasons to consider:
- Increases Productivity: When you know what you’re supposed to be doing, it’s easier to get it done. Think of it like playing a video game where you have a clear mission—like saving the princess or conquering a castle. You wouldn’t waste time wandering around if you had a goal, right? Staying focused helps you move from point A to point B quickly.
- Reduces Stress: Juggling multiple tasks can feel overwhelming. Imagine trying to keep track of several side quests in a game at once—super confusing! By narrowing down your focus, you reduce that chaotic feeling and can handle one thing at a time. Less clutter in your brain leads to less stress.
- Enhances Decision-Making: When you’re focused on what matters most, decision-making becomes less daunting. You start to see clearly what options align with your goals and which ones are just distractions. It’s like knowing which upgrades are best for your character; having clarity makes it easier to make those choices!
- Improves Quality of Work: Focusing means putting more attention into what you’re tackling. Ever played a game where you rushed through levels? Often, you miss out on important details or mess up the strategy. When you’re focused on quality over quantity in tasks or projects, you’ll find that results improve significantly.
- Boosts Motivation: Finally, when you’ve got that laser-focused mindset, staying motivated is way easier! Achieving small milestones along the way gives you little victories that keep pushing you forward. It’s similar to leveling up in games—it feels awesome and inspires you to keep going!
